Engineering ManagerMy client is a global leader in advanced chemical solutions that enable semiconductor manufacturing and emerging technologies. Their products support the production of microchips used in artificial intelligence, electronics, electric vehicles, communications, and other critical technologies worldwide.Job DescriptionLead, coach, and develop a team of engineers through mentoring, performance management, and professional development initiatives.Provide day-to-day technical leadership supporting manufacturing operations and engineering activities.Oversee process engineering efforts supporting the safe and efficient production of high-purity chemicals and solvents.Drive process optimization initiatives focused on yield, throughput, cost reduction, and process capability improvements.Partner with Operations to troubleshoot production issues and implement sustainable solutions.Lead root cause investigations and corrective actions related to process, equipment, and quality issues.Manage raw material engineering activities including supplier support, material qualification, and performance evaluations.Collaborate with Supply Chain and Quality teams to improve supplier performance and material consistency.Lead continuous improvement initiatives utilizing data-driven decision-making and structured problem-solving methodologies.Provide engineering leadership for capital projects, equipment upgrades, and capacity expansion efforts.Ensure engineering activities comply with safety, environmental, and regulatory requirements.Support process safety initiatives, hazard reviews, and incident investigations.Serve as a key technical interface between Engineering, Operations, Quality, Supply Chain, EHS, and R&D.Support new product introductions, process transfers, scale-up activities, and manufacturing readiness efforts.Maintain engineering standards, technical documentation, and knowledge management systems.MPI does not discriminate on the basis of race, color, religion, sex, sexual orientation, gender identity or expression, national origin, age, disability, veteran status, marital status, or based on an individual's status in any group or class protected by applicable federal, state or local law.
